The vehicle in focus is a restored classic, a 1973 Chevrolet Camaro. This wasn't your ordinary Camaro though; it was built to be a powerhouse, featuring a "Stroker" 383 engine designed to produce around 400 horsepower, mated to a Muncie M21 close-ratio four-speed manual transmission and a posi rear end with a 4:11 ratio. Originally manufactured in 1973, this Camaro has undergone extensive work, receiving a bare-metal redo and an all-new interior, showcasing its status as a resto-mod. Painted in a striking blue hue, it's reminiscent of the legendary Z28 model, hence the 'Z28' moniker often associated with it. The Camaro was listed for auction, fetching a handsome price just shy of $73,000 after attracting much attention due to its unique specifications and immaculate presentation.
